Board of Commissioners - Support for U.S. Senate Bill 4776 to Amend the Older American's
Act of 1965 by Increasing Levels of Funding for County Governments
Chair and Members of the Board:
WHEREAS Congress passed the Older Americans Act (OAA) in 1965 in response to concern by
policymakers about a lack of community social services for older persons. In turn, Area Agencies on
Aging (AAAs) were created in 1974 by the Older Americans Act with the mission of creating home
and community-based services to maximize the independence and dignity of older adults; and
WHEREAS according to the U.S. Census Bureau, by 2030, for the first time in our nation’s history,
the population of adults 65 and older will outnumber children younger than 18, significantly increasing
the demand for aging services; and
WHEREAS Federal funding for OAA programs has not kept pace with these demographic changes;
and
WHEREAS as the nation's population rapidly ages, counties face increasing demand and challenges
in providing comprehensive systems of care for their older residents; and
WHEREAS on July 31, 2024, the Senate Committee on Health, Employment, Labor and Pensions
(HELP) approved bipartisan legislation to reauthorize the Older Americans Act (OAA); and
WHEREAS the OAA was last reauthorized on March 25, 2020, under the Supporting Older
Americans Act of 2020, which is set to expire on September 30, 2024; and
WHEREAS Senate Bill 4776, introduced on July 25, 2024, would reauthorize the OAA, which funds
critical programs and services that help older adults live independently in their communities.
NOW THEREFORE BE IT RESOLVED that the Oakland County Board of Commissioners hereby
calls upon Congress to adopt U.S. Senate Bill 4776, which would authorize and directly appropriate
higher levels of Older American Act funding for FY 2025 through FY 2029 to ensure the aging
network receives the resources necessary to meet the needs of older county residents.
